Is there any truth to something like this?

Technically yes they work, but not that well. They trick the PCM into thinking the intake air is coolder than it is and advances the timing. You can do the same thing by simply advancing your timing via the dizzy.

This thing makes the computer think the ACT is cooler than it really is...
In extreme high temps this could cause detonation, as the computer would not be pulling timing the way it should.
